In Cadogan and surrounding Armstrong County, a complete walk-in tub installation typically ranges from $5,000 to $15,000+, depending on the tub model, features, and the complexity of your bathroom's plumbing and electrical work. Local factors include the age of your home (older plumbing may need updates), the need for any structural reinforcement, and the potential for higher labor costs if your home has limited access. We recommend getting itemized quotes from local providers to understand the breakdown.
A professional installation usually takes 1 to 3 full days, from removal of your old fixture to final testing. For Cadogan homeowners, seasonal timing is a practical consideration; scheduling during late spring, summer, or early fall is ideal. This avoids the potential for delivery delays on rural routes due to winter weather and ensures your home's ventilation can be safely used if doors or windows need to be opened during the installation process.
Yes, most municipalities in Pennsylvania, including Cadogan Township, require a plumbing permit for this type of installation to ensure it meets state and local building codes. A reputable local installer will typically pull this permit on your behalf. The installation must comply with Pennsylvania's Uniform Construction Code (UCC), which includes specific requirements for water supply, drainage, and electrical connections for tubs with jets or heaters.

This is a very common and valid concern, especially in Cadogan homes with older, standard water heaters (typically 40-50 gallons). A walk-in tub holds significantly more water than a standard tub. We strongly recommend an assessment of your current water heater's capacity and recovery rate; many local homeowners find that upgrading to a high-efficiency or tankless model is a worthwhile investment to ensure a comfortably warm, full bath, particularly during our cold Pennsylvania winters.
